mysql执行错误3167_MySQL-Front 安装时会遇到的 # 3167 问题

当安装完MySQL 和 MySql-Front 后运行时 会出现以下错误,这是MySQL 5.7.6 之后出现的问题

60f11f0a5c3501b011cac4b56043bf85.png

解决方法:

1. 以管理员身份运行命令提示符,输入 mysql -u root -p 连接数据库服务器,如果提示 “mysql 不是内部或外部命令”,需要将MySql 安装目录下的bin 目录添加到 环境变量

2. 命令可以执行后需要输入安装MySQL 时的 root 密码 连接服务器

3. 查看 show_compatibility_56 的值:输入 show variables like '%show_compatibility_56%' ;  (见下图)

4. 修改 show_compatibility_56 的值为 on :输入 set global show_compatibility_56=on;   最后再查看一下(如下图)

c3228d69fae941c21f3bb09246e41c9b.png

再重新打开MySQL-Front 就可以连接成功了!

但以上方法只能生效一次,在系统重启或 MySQL 服务重启后就会失效,所以需要通过另一种方式彻底解决:

在 MySQL 的安装路径下找到 my.ini 文件,在最后一行添加:show_compatibility_56 = 1  即可

我的 my.ini 的路径是 C:\ProgramData\MySQL\MySQL Server 5.7\my.ini

  • 1
    点赞
  • 3
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值